The double-bound alder body provides a focused, articulate foundation, paired with a maple neck carved into an Early '60s C profile that feels instantly comfortable. The 7.25 inch radius round-laminated rosewood fingerboard with 21 vintage tall frets keeps the playing surface period-correct and smooth under your hands. The Vintage-Style 1963 single-coil Tele pickups deliver bright, cutting bridge tones and warm, woody neck tones that sit beautifully in blues, rock, and country settings. The 3-saddle vintage-style Tele bridge with threaded steel saddles brings that authentic '60s twang and snap.

Vintage-style tuning machines, bone nut, knurled flat-top knobs, and nickel chrome hardware keep everything true to the era. The 25.5 inch scale length gives you that familiar Fender tension and clarity, and the straightforward Master Volume and Master Tone controls keep your signal path simple and effective.
